Senior Project Manager - Post-Market & Sustaining
At Stryker, we’re seeking a Senior Project Manager in Post-Market & Sustaining who is responsible for leading and coordinating cross-functional efforts to address post-market product issues across the Neurosurgical Business Unit. This role sits within the R&D PMO and serves as a central integrator between Post-Market Quality functions, Marketing, Operations, Manufacturing, Regulatory, and R&D/New Product Development.

You will need to live within commuting distance to our Portage, Michigan office. You will need to be in the office 3 days a week and can work from home on other days.
What You Will Do
Lead and manage post-market issue initiatives, including development of charters, plans, and execution strategies, while balancing scope, resources, risk, urgency, and timelines.
Serve as the primary liaison between Post-Market Quality and R&D/New Product Development, ensuring timely engagement of appropriate technical subject matter experts.
Partner cross-functionally with Marketing, Sales, Operations, Manufacturing, Service, Failure Analysis, Regulatory, Divisional Quality, GQO, Process Engineering, and suppliers to investigate, contain, and resolve post-market product issues.
Drive issue resolution by ensuring complaints are properly documented, investigations are initiated, product returns are coordinated when needed, and corrective actions are tracked to closure.
Develop and maintain structured project plans and timelines, including task ownership, dependencies, milestones, and follow-up actions.
Proactively identify and manage risks associated with post-market issues, escalating concerns and facilitating mitigation strategies to minimize impact to customers, patients, and the business.
Organize and facilitate post-market governance forums, providing clear status updates and sharing post-market insights with stakeholders and leadership.
Act as the central point of communication for post-market issues, ensuring clear, timely, and consistent reporting across cross-functional teams and leadership.
What You Will Need
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Business, or related field
Minimum 6 years of product development, project management or post-market experience
Proven ability to lead cross-functional teams and manage complex project timelines
Proficiency in project management tools (e.g., Microsoft Project, Smartsheet)
Preferred Qualifications
Project Management Professional (PMP) certification or equivalent
Experience in regulated or quality-driven environments
